Six credible paths. Very different commercial models.
This is not a ranking. It is a practical buying map built from each vendor’s public product and pricing pages, plus CyberForward’s current product boundaries.
| Decision point | CyberForward | Magaya | CargoWise | GoFreight | Logitude | Scope |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Published starting price | USD $50/workspace/month$250 with managed ERPNext | Custom quoteSolutions and users | $2.63–$19.95Per forwarding shipment by type and direction; version 26.08 | Custom quotePer-user subscription | $75/user/monthSmart; Professional $99; Enterprise custom | Custom quoteDemo and requirements-led |
| Core forwarding workflow | IncludedRequest, quote, job, documents, events and finance handoff | Mature suiteImport, export, forwarding and adjacent modules | Deep suiteInternational forwarding and enterprise logistics | IncludedRates through billing and accounting | IncludedAir, ocean, land and consolidations | IncludedAir and ocean forwarding |
| Customer portal | IncludedApproved customer view separated from the internal desk | AvailableDigital Freight Portal and tracking | AvailableCargoWise Neo | IncludedCustomer portal in base subscription | IncludedDigital or interactive portal by plan | AvailableTrack & trace and customer exchange |
| AI intake and automation | Evidence-ledEmail/document intake, confidence, missing fields and exception work | Broad automationWorkflow and AI compliance tooling | ExpandingAI tools plus announced agentic workflow engines | IncludedAction Center, Email Intake, document and rate AI | IncludedAutomation credits vary by plan | Workflow automationIntegrated messaging, events and data exchange |
| Quoted versus actual margin | Explicit job controlRate source, quote version, actual cost and final margin together | AvailableRates, margins, invoicing and accounting | AvailableRates, quotations and job costing | AvailableRate, billing and accounting workflow | IncludedCosts, invoicing and profit & loss | IncludedTurnover, cost and revenue per shipment |
| US customs and compliance | Partner-gatedAI prepares; approved broker or partner performs regulated submission | Native optionACE-certified ABI compliance solution | Deep native scopeCustoms functions included in Forwarding Value Pack | Native filingsAES, ISF and AMS cited by vendor | Verify planCompliance and connectivity scope varies | Native US scopeAES and ISF cited by vendor |
| Warehouse management | Not full WMS in CoreConnect or separately scope warehouse operations | Native WMSIntegrated forwarding and warehouse management | Value PackContract warehouse modules and transaction pricing | Verify fitNot the lead capability in compared base scope | Plan/add-onWarehouse and cross-dock scope varies | Not full WMS focusForwarding and customs are the lead scope |
| Accounting and ERP | Choice of laneManaged ERPNext bundle; QuickBooks/Xero tenant connector foundation | Built-inAccounting and payment automation | Enterprise depthIntegrated finance and operational controls | ConnectedQuickBooks, Xero, Sage and API cited by vendor | Included/interfacesInvoicing plus accounting connections | ConnectedE-invoice and external-system exchange |
| Independent network leverage | Designed inOpt-in demand, capacity and service aggregation; activation controlled | Agent networkDigital network and partner workflows | Global ecosystemExtensive connectivity and partner environment | IntegrationsNo equivalent buying-group claim assessed | Data exchangeAgent and branch exchange capabilities | Scope CommunityNetwork of logistics specialists |
| Best fit | Independent teamsLow-cost start, lighter change, optional operators and network model | Forwarding + warehouseMature modular mid-market suite | Complex global operatorsDeep enterprise, customs and multimodal requirements | Cloud-native US teamsForwarders wanting AI and customs in a broader base suite | Small and mid-sized teamsPublished per-user plans and configurable SaaS | Air/ocean + customsIntegrated forwarding, US customs and community |

“Available” does not mean identical scope. Contract terms, country coverage, data migration, training, provider fees, usage, implementation and support can materially change total cost and fit.

When a larger platform may be the better answer.
If you need broad native customs filing, contract warehouse management, extensive enterprise controls or multi-country functions on day one, Magaya, CargoWise or Scope may be a better fit. If you want a cloud-native US suite with native customs, GoFreight deserves a close look. If published per-user SaaS pricing and configuration breadth matter, Logitude is a credible benchmark.
